SALT LAKE CITY (ABC 4 News) - After three weeks of discussions, the Salt Lake County Council has given tentative approval to most of outgoing Mayor Peter Corroon's 2013 budget proposal.

Corroon has been pushing for a nearly 18 percent property tax increase, something he said was needed to avoid layoffs.

The council approved a 16.2 percent property tax increase, designed in part to fund rehabilitation and renovation of aging county facilities and partial restoration of lost salary and benefits for county employees.
